Today they come in three types, upright exercise bikes, recumbent exercise bikes and what is now popularly called spinning bikes. An upright exercise bike seats you in the upright position, just like a road bicycle, whereas a recumbent exercise bike has a bucket seat and the pedals are out in front of you. Indoor cycling, studio cycling or 'spinning' is a high-intensity exercise on a stationary bike. It combines cardio and endurance in a 45-minute calorie-crunching session! Not only is it great for giving you all the cardiovascular gains, but it's great at toning muscles to make you super strong. There are two main types of exercise bikes: upright and recumbent. An upright exercise bike looks like a regular road bike, with a vertical orientation and handlebars out front. On a recumbent bike, the rider is seated against a backrest, with legs out in front.
